The Recruitment Challenge

Before diving into automation solutions, let's acknowledge the challenges modern recruiters face:

  • Volume overload: The average corporate job opening receives 250 applications, with high-demand roles attracting thousands of candidates.
  • Time constraints: Recruiters spend approximately 23 hours screening resumes for a single hire.
  • Quality concerns: Despite extensive efforts, bad hires continue to cost companies up to 30% of the employee's first-year earnings.
  • Competitive pressure: The best candidates are typically off the market within 10 days.

These challenges have created an environment where traditional recruitment methods simply cannot keep pace with business demands.

How Automation Transforms Recruitment

1. Candidate Sourcing and Outreach

Automation tools now enable recruiters to cast a wider net while maintaining personalization:

  • AI-powered candidate matching: Systems can automatically scan thousands of profiles across multiple platforms to identify individuals whose skills, experience, and preferences align with open positions.
  • Programmatic job advertising: Rather than manually placing job ads, automated systems distribute openings across relevant channels based on targeting parameters and performance data.
  • Outreach sequencing: Personalized multi-touch campaigns can be scheduled to engage passive candidates without requiring manual follow-up for each message.

2. Screening and Assessment

The initial evaluation phase has been dramatically streamlined through automation:

  • Resume parsing and screening: Advanced algorithms can extract relevant information from resumes, match qualifications to job requirements, and rank applicants accordingly.
  • Pre-employment assessments: Automated skills tests, personality assessments, and job simulations provide objective data on candidate capabilities.
  • Video interviewing platforms: On-demand video interviews allow candidates to respond to standardized questions at their convenience, while AI analysis can evaluate factors like word choice, speech patterns, and facial expressions.

3. Candidate Experience and Communication

Automation enhances rather than diminishes the human elements of recruitment:

  • Chatbots and virtual assistants: These tools can answer common questions, schedule interviews, and provide updates 24/7, ensuring candidates never feel left in the dark.
  • Automated status updates: Regular, personalized communications keep candidates engaged throughout the process.
  • Interview scheduling: Integration with calendar systems eliminates the back-and-forth typically required to coordinate interviews between candidates and hiring teams.

4. Data Analysis and Optimization

Perhaps most importantly, automation provides unprecedented visibility into recruitment effectiveness:

  • Real-time analytics dashboards: Recruiters can track key metrics like time-to-fill, cost-per-hire, and source effectiveness.
  • Predictive analytics: Machine learning models can forecast hiring needs, identify potential bottlenecks, and recommend process improvements.
  • Quality of hire measurement: Automated systems can correlate recruitment practices with employee performance and retention, allowing continuous refinement of selection criteria.

We've found that the most successful automation implementations follow these principles:

  1. Start with process, not technology: Before implementing automation tools, thoroughly map your current recruitment workflow to identify genuine pain points and opportunities.
  2. Prioritize candidate experience: Every automated touchpoint should maintain your employer brand voice and values. The goal is to make interactions more responsive and relevant, not less personal.
  3. Empower recruiters: Automation should free your talent acquisition team from administrative burdens so they can focus on relationship-building and strategic initiatives.
  4. Implement iteratively: Begin with targeted solutions for your most significant challenges, measure results, and expand based on demonstrated value.
  5. Maintain ethical standards: Regularly audit automated systems for potential bias and ensure compliance with evolving privacy regulations.

The Future of Recruitment Automation

As we look ahead, several emerging technologies promise to further transform recruitment operations:

  • Predictive matching: AI systems that can predict candidate success and satisfaction based on increasingly subtle factors
  • Virtual reality assessments: Immersive simulations that provide deeper insights into how candidates would perform in specific roles
  • Voice analysis: Advanced systems that can evaluate communication style and language proficiency through natural conversation
  • Blockchain verification: Secure, immutable records of candidate credentials and employment history

However, the fundamental principle remains: effective recruitment automation enhances human connections rather than replacing them. The organizations that thrive will be those that leverage technology to make the recruitment process more efficient while keeping the human touch at its core.
